This three-drug antiretroviral therapy (ART) regimen consists of two nucleoside reverse transcriptase inhibitors (NRTIs), abacavir and lamivudine, combined with a non-nucleoside reverse transcriptase inhibitor (NNRTI), typically nevirapine or efavirenz. It was evaluated as a standard-of-care strategy in the ARROW (AntiRetroviral Research fOr Watoto) trial, a randomized factorial trial conducted in Uganda and Zimbabwe by the UK Medical Research Council. The regimen works by inhibiting the HIV-1 reverse transcriptase enzyme through two distinct mechanisms: the NRTIs (abacavir and lamivudine) act as chain terminators during viral DNA synthesis, while the NNRTI component binds to an allosteric site on the enzyme to induce a conformational change that halts its activity. This combination is used for the long-term management of HIV infection in pediatric patients, providing robust viral suppression and facilitating immune system recovery.
